Prong

ClioSport Club Member
Ah ok, just to clarify you text PAC to that number as you said. And it’s then in the process of leaving them. In the meantime as that is in process they will likely phone you before the PAC actually goes through . They said if you use the PAC now I’ll get charged a little as my contract officially ends end of this month . How long does it take to like when you text them to your not with them anymore, is it a set number of days?

By just requesting the code nothing will happen other than EE will try to phone you and try to get you into another contract.

Once you give the PAC to your new provider your number will transfer over on a set day of your choosing and your existing contract will end at the same time, if you have any money owing to them
They’ll just take it out as a direct debit.

With 1p the transfer of number started at 4am and was completed by 7:30am, you will get an email to confirm completion at that point just stick your new sim in and you’re good to go.
